Ghana: Early Childhood and Education (ECCE) Programmes
This report by UNESCO includes general education statistics (enrollment, number of teachers, etc.). The report states that, “Early Childhood Development Programmes comprise Day Care programmes based at centers or schools, in-home programmes (where caregivers go to the homes of children), nanny homes (where parents take children to [the] homes of nannies), and after-school-homecare (where children who close earlier from their centers are sent until their parents pick them up after work).” Furthermore, the Department of Social Welfare and Ministry of Education with the Ghana Education Service run/coordinate the Early Childhood and Education Programs.
